Description mark 1999-11-02 23:13:36 UTC
[mark@ns1 mark]$ cryptdir test
Password:
Again:
send: invalid spawn id (4)
    while executing
"send "$passwd\r""
    ("foreach" body line 19)
    invoked from within
"foreach f [glob *] {
        # strip shell metachars from filename to avoid
problems
        if [regsub -all {[]['`~<>:-]} $f "" newf] {
                exec mv $f $newf
                set f ..."
    (file "/usr/bin/cryptdir" line 39)

Comment 1 Cristian Gafton 2000-02-04 02:03:59 UTC
this is an expect problem

Comment 2 Jeff Johnson 2000-03-18 21:03:59 UTC
Actually it's a glibc problem: Linux has not the program crypt.

Fixed (by removing cryptdir/decryptdir executables and man pages) in
tcltk-8.2.3-36.
